Annual Prize Giving Ceremony, Prep and Senior Schools


The Annual Prize Giving Ceremony of Prep and Senior Schools was successfully held on Saturday, 27th September, at the Shamim Khan Hall with great enthusiasm and pride. It was to celebrate the outstanding achievements of Aitchisonians in the fields of academics and co-curricular activities. The event marked a significant occasion in the College's calendar, honouring the commitment, hard work, and excellence of our students who distinguished themselves through remarkable performance and dedication.

The ceremony commenced with the recitation from the Holy Quran. Our Principal, Dr. S.M. Turab Hussain, gave a comprehensive introduction of the Chief Guest, Professor Dr. Murtaza Jafri, Vice Chancellor of the National College of Arts, the Mall, Lahore. 

The Chief Guest, in his inspiring remarks, congratulated all prize recipients and commended the students for their perseverance, discipline, and pursuit of excellence — qualities that truly reflect the Aitchison spirit. He also emphasised the importance of maintaining a healthy balance between academic rigour and co-curricular engagement, which has long been the hallmark of an Aitchisonian.

Students were awarded prizes and certificates for their exceptional performance in academics, debating, dramatics, music, art, and various other co-curricular pursuits. The ceremony served not only as a recognition of their achievement but also as a motivation for all students to continue striving for excellence in every sphere of life.
